Daiki Aluminium Industry Co's earnings before interest and taxes (EBIT) for the three months ended in Mar. 2026 was 円3,156 Mil. Its earnings before interest and taxes (EBIT) for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Mar. 2026 was 円7,363 Mil.

EBIT or Operating Income is linked to Return on Capital for both regular definition and Joel Greenblatt's definition. Daiki Aluminium Industry Co's annualized ROC % for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 was 5.35%. Daiki Aluminium Industry Co's annualized ROC (Joel Greenblatt) % for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 was 9.36%.

EBIT is also linked to Joel Greenblatt's definition of earnings yield. Daiki Aluminium Industry Co's Earnings Yield (Joel Greenblatt) % for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 was 5.96%.

2. Joel Greenblatt's definition of Return on Capital:

Daiki Aluminium Industry Co's annualized ROC (Joel Greenblatt) % for the quarter that ended in Mar. 2026 is calculated as:

ROC (Joel Greenblatt) %(Q: Mar. 2026 )
=EBIT/Average of (Net fixed Assets + Net Working Capital)
=EBIT/Average of (Property, Plant and Equipment+Net Working Capital)
     Q: Dec. 2025  Q: Mar. 2026
=EBIT/( ( (Property, Plant and Equipment + Net Working Capital) + (Property, Plant and Equipment + Net Working Capital) )/ count )
=12624/( ( (25823 + max(108692, 0)) + (26352 + max(108905, 0)) )/ 2 )
=12624/( ( 134515 + 135257 )/ 2 )
=12624/134886
=9.36 %

where Working Capital is:

Working Capital(Q: Dec. 2025 )
=(Accounts Receivable + Total Inventories + Other Current Assets) - (Accounts Payable & Accrued Expense + Defer. Rev. + Other Current Liabilities)
=(68342 + 54851 + 4843) - (17168 + 0 + 2176)
=108692

Working Capital(Q: Mar. 2026 )
=(Accounts Receivable + Total Inventories + Other Current Assets) - (Accounts Payable & Accrued Expense + Defer. Rev. + Other Current Liabilities)
=(74421 + 50771 + 6099) - (19643 + 0 + 2743)
=108905

When net working capital is negative, 0 is used.

Note: The EBIT data used here is four times the quarterly (Mar. 2026) EBIT data.

Daiki Aluminium Industry Co EBIT Calculation

EBIT, sometimes also called Earnings Before Interest and Taxes, is a measure of a firm's profit that includes all expenses except interest and income tax expenses. It is the difference between operating revenues and operating expenses. When a firm does not have non-operating income, then Operating Income is sometimes used as a synonym for EBIT and operating profit.

EBIT for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Mar. 2026 adds up the quarterly data reported by the company within the most recent 12 months, which was 円7,363 Mil.

Daiki Aluminium Industry Co Business Description

Other Exchanges 7YB:Germany
Address Nichiei Bldg., 4-8, 1-chome, Tosabori, Nishi-ku, Osaka, JPN, 5500001
Daiki Aluminium Industry Co Ltd engages in the manufacture and sale of secondary aluminum alloy ingots for die-casting, casting, de-oxidation, and rolling. The company offers secondary aluminum alloy ingots for die-casting, casting, de-oxidation, and rolling; secondary aluminum ingots for roll products; and aluminum mother alloy ingots. It is also involved in the design, construction, and repair of aluminum smelting furnaces; trading of aluminum ingots and aluminum scrap; and processing of turnings, dross, and defective products arising from sources, such as die-cast and cast metal manufacturers.
